Abstract
We present a systematic way of generating F-theory models dual to nonperturbative vacua (i.e., vacua with extra tensor multiplets) of heterotic E8xE8 strings compactified on K3, using hypersurfaces in toric varieties. In all cases, the Calabi-Yau is an elliptic fibration over a blow up of the Hirzebruch surface F_n. We find that in most cases the fan of the base of the elliptic fibration is visible in the dual polyhedron of the Calabi-Yau, and that the extra tensor multiplets are represented as points corresponding to the blow-ups of the F_n.
